1. Set Study Alarms. 
This really helped me to keep focus leading up to the exams. I would set an alarm for 40 minutes time take a 10 minute break, set another 40 minute alarm and 10 minute break etc...     
It is so easy to browse facebook or twitter while you're 'supposed' to be studying so set an alarm on your phone and put it on the opposite side of the room and only get back up when that alarm goes off! lol 
You'll be surprised how fast the time will go by and how much you will get done by staying focused! :) 

2.Take regular Breaks

I never understood when people said they studied for 4 hours straight. That just sounds awful to me, I couldn't sit in one place for 4 hours without my mind wondering off lol. By taking 10 minute breaks between study and doing something you like such as making a cup of tea and having a snack, checking facebook, reading some of your book, whatever you like really, it will give you something to look forward while studying and also keeps you from getting bored and sick of studying :) 

3.Get Creative!

Using all your senses while studying really helps remember things more and keeps it exciting too! 
I loved making posters and sticking them up in my room. For example I had a poster of each poet and a spider diagram of their poems with a few brief bullet points. I also recorded myself reading my geography sample answers and listened to them on the bus on the way to the exam. So what ever you think will help you just go for it:) Have a bit of fun! 

4.SLEEP!

I know it can be tempting to stay up just one more hour to finish another series of breaking bad but just think, after these exams you will have the entire summer to watch whatever you like:D 
When you have a sleep deprived brain and body its hard to concentrate on what you are studying. You can study for 10 hours a day and not learn a thing because you are so tired, or you could study for 3 hours and get so much more info absorbed! Its about quality not quantity!

  • Have faith in yourself that you WILL pass this exam! Self confidence is key. What ever happens happens and you will be ok!:) 
  • Think positive, if you say you can you can, if you say you can't you can't. 
  • Sleep well before the exam- I suggest a nice glass of hot milk before bed and not a cup of coffee lol. 
  • Brain food! The exams are 3 hours long so to keep your brain focused for 3 hours bring in a little snack with you. Some girls brought in kit-kats and mini bars, I brought in dark chocolate which isn't only yummy but is good for the brain too:) 
  • If you don't know a question straight away skip it and come back to it at the end. Your brain will be working out how to approach it without you realising while you're answering other questions!
